Marcus D. Jones is the Ben D. Johnson Endowed Professor of business law and economics at Northwestern State University in Natchitoches, Louisiana, where he serves as a financial manager for a construction company. He is also a practicing attorney in the State of Louisiana. His photography has been published in previous issues of Callaloo.

Manuel González was born in Cotija Michoacan in Mexico. and has studied photography at the University of Veracruz, Xalapa, and at the Centre du Formation au Cinema Direct in Paris, France. His teachers include Nacho López and Carlos Jurado. This documentary photographers work has been such of essays whose comparative topics have focused on the African presence in Mexico and Columbia. He lives in Coatepec, a community adjacent to Xalapa.
